2008-09-26 6 views
3

하나의 BizTalk Server에 여러 개의 호스트 프로세스가있을 수 있습니다. 각 호스트 프로세스에 대한 응용 프로그램 구성 파일을 만들 수 있습니까? 예를 들어 Unity 나 log4net 등을 사용하고 싶습니다.BizTalk 호스트 프로세스의 구성 파일

편집 : David Hall에게 감사드립니다. 좀더 자세히 설명해 드리겠습니다. 각 그룹당 5 개의 호스트 프로세스와 10 개의 호스트 프로세스로 구성된 12 개의 BizTalk Server가 있습니다. 호스트 프로세스가 실행하는 몇 가지 사항은 각 프로세스마다 고유하지만 라이브러리 수준에서 많은 코드를 공유합니다. 내 질문에 대한 트리거는 현재 문제를 일으키는 한 시스템 부분 (호스트 프로세스와 동일)에 대한 추적 수준을 구성해야 할 필요성이있었습니다.

대안으로 현재 코드가 실행중인 호스트 프로세스를 파악할 수 있지만 다른 질문에 게시 할 수 있습니다.

+0

BTSNTSvc.exe.config 파일 (원하는대로 작동) 이외의 호스트 인스턴스마다 별도의 구성 파일을 가질 수 있습니까? –

답변

3

질문을 올바르게 해석하면 각 호스트 인스턴스에 대해 별도의 버전의 BTSNTSvs.exe.config 파일을 만들 수 있습니까?

BizTalkServerApplication 호스트 인스턴스뿐만 아니라 YourHostInstance 호스트 인스턴스에 별도의 구성을 지정하고 싶습니까?

아니요 100 %이 작업을 수행 할 수 없다는 것을 알고 있지만 거의 불가능하다고 확신합니다. 나는 이것이 가능하지 꽤 확신

이유는 다음과 같습니다

  1. BTSNTSvc.exe.config 파일이 BTSNTSvc.exe에 배치 기본 실행 BTSNTSvc.exe
  2. 구성 변화에 첨부합니다. config는 이름에 관계없이 모든 호스트 인스턴스에 적용됩니다.

저는 좋은 웹 리소스와 함께 손으로 사용해야하는 BizTalk 서적을 뒤집 었으며 원하는 작업을 수행하는 사람의 언급을 찾을 수 없습니다.

내가 아는 한 log4net과 같은 설정을 BTSNTSvc.exe.config 파일에 넣고 각 호스트 인스턴스에 대해 동일한 설정을 지정해야합니다.

원하는대로 접근하는 한 가지 방법은 규칙 엔진에서 응용 프로그램 특정 설정을로드하는 것입니다.

관련 문제